Night scenery mode
The nightscape can be recorded vividly.
 Technique for Night scenery mode
• Use a tripod as the shutter may be open 
for as long as 8 seconds. Use the self-
timer for best results. (P43)
• The focus range is 5 m to 
Z.
• The shutter may close (max. about 8 
seconds) after shooting due to signal 
processing. This is not a malfunction.
• When shooting in dark places, noise may 
become visible.
• The Flash setting is fi xed to Forced OFF 
[
v].
• The ISO sensitivity is fi xed to [ISO100].
• The settings on the AF assist lamp is 
disabled.
• You cannot change the white balance 
setting.
Food mode
Use to take pictures of food in restaurants, 
irrespective of the lighting, so that the 
natural colours of the subject come out.
• Focus range is 5 cm (Wide)/30 cm (Tele) 
to 
Z.
• You cannot change the white balance 
setting.
Party mode
Use to take pictures at wedding receptions, 
indoor parties, etc. Both the people and 
the background can be shot with natural 
brightness using the fl ash and slow shutter 
speed.
 Technique for Party mode
• Use a tripod and the self-timer (P43) for 
best results.
• Rotate the zoom lever to Wide (1 ×), 
about 1.5 m from the subject.
• The fl ash setting can be set to Forced 
ON/Red-eye reduction [
q] or Slow 
sync./Red-eye reduction [
u].
• You cannot change the white balance 
setting.
Candle light mode
Use to get the most from the mood created 
by candlelight.
 Technique for Candle light mode
• Don’t use the fl ash.
• Use a tripod and the self-timer (P43) for 
best results.
• The focus range is 5 cm (Wide)/30 cm  
(Tele) to 
Z.
• The fl ash setting can be set to Forced 
ON/Red-eye reduction [
q] or Slow 
sync./Red-eye reduction [
u].
• You cannot change the white balance 
setting.
